Arizona's extreme temperatures significantly impact electrical energy usage and equipment longevity. The prolonged periods of high heat necessitate the heavy use of air conditioning systems, which draw substantial power. This consistent high demand can lead to overworked wiring, overloaded circuits, and premature failure of electrical components if not properly maintained. Proper ventilation and ensuring your electrical system can handle the sustained load are critical considerations for homeowners and businesses.

What are the 4 types of electricians?

The four primary categories of electricians are residential, commercial, industrial, and maintenance. Residential electricians focus on homes, commercial electricians work on businesses, industrial electricians handle large facilities, and maintenance electricians perform ongoing upkeep and repairs.
